Supporting Chinese Parents: New Workshop Builds Bridges Across Cultures

As international schools continue to grow in cultural diversity, a new online workshop aims to equip Chinese parents with the tools to better navigate the cross-cultural dynamics that shape their children’s education.


“Cross-Cultural Communication for Chinese Parents”, hosted by The Bright Side Coaching and Training, will take place on Tuesday, 20 May 2025, from 7:00 PM to 8:00 PM (SGT). Delivered in Mandarin and priced at SGD 50, the session provides practical insights into how cultural backgrounds influence communication between parents, children, and educators in international school settings.


The workshop is the first in a new series focused on cross-cultural communication. It addresses the growing need for culturally responsive support for parents whose children are immersed in Western-style education systems. Through relatable educational scenarios — such as navigating parent-teacher conferences or understanding a child’s emotional development in a multicultural context — the session will help parents develop strategies to more confidently engage with teachers and support their children at home.


“This workshop invites parents to go beyond language barriers and develop a deeper awareness of cultural differences.”said The Bright Side's Flora Xu. “By appreciating and respecting diverse perspectives, parents can build stronger, more meaningful relationships with educators and better support their children’s international school journey.”
